Two lead(II) 2,4-dioxo-1,2,3,4-tetrahydropyrimidine-5-carboxylate complexes exhibiting different topologies and fluorescent properties
Chen, Zilu,Yan, Jiehua,Xing, Huihui,Zhang, Zhong,Liang, Fupei
, p. 1063 - 1069 (2011)
The reactions of PbCl2 with 2,4-dioxo-1,2,3,4- tetrahydropyrimidine-5-carboxylic acid (H3iso) gave two complexes [Pb(H2iso)2(H2O)]n (1) and [Pb(Hiso)(H2O)]n (2), which were characterized by IR spectroscopy, elemental analysis, thermogravimetric analysis, powder X-ray diffraction and single crystal X-ray diffraction analysis. The two complexes display different topologies. 1 shows a three-dimensional framework with the Schlaefli symbol (4.85)(4.82) no matter if the weak PbO bonds are included or not. However, 2 presents a 3,3-connected two-dimensional sheet with the Schlaefli symbol (4.82)(4.8 2) based on the calculation of only the normal PbO bonds and a 5,5-connected 3D network with the Schlaefli symbol (415.6 4)(44.68.82) when the weak PbO bonds are also included. The fluorescent studies reveal an emission attributed to intraligand emission for 1 and an emission assigned to LMCT for 2.
